PLANO, TX — The Dallas Stars announce the selection of HNTB as the lead design firm for the organization’s proposed new arena in Plano, Texas, marking an important step toward advancing the team’s long-term vision for the future of the franchise in North Texas. Designed as the centerpiece of a broader mixed-use district, the new arena will create a year-round destination that brings together sports, entertainment, retail, and community experiences.
HNTB was selected for its integrated approach to architecture, planning, and district design, as well as its long history of creating sports venues.
“We are thrilled to officially announce the selection of HNTB,” said Tom Gaglardi, Dallas Stars Owner, Governor, and Chairman. “The wealth of experience and knowledge that their team brings to the table will allow us to create the best arena in the NHL. Many of the premier facilities in professional and collegiate sports were designed by HNTB, and we are excited to begin the process for our new home in Plano.”
Located west of the Dallas North Tollway, the proposed mixed-use development includes sports, entertainment, retail, dining and public gathering spaces anchored by a future Dallas Stars arena.
“The Dallas Stars have a clear and ambitious vision for a new home that delivers an exceptional experience for fans, players, and the broader North Texas community,” said Doug Mann, HNTB Corporate President and Project Executive. “HNTB is committed to bringing the full strength of our sports design practice and our deep local presence to create an arena that is authentic to the Stars, built for Texas hockey, and positioned to serve the community for generations.”

“The most memorable arenas become part of the identity of a city and its people,” said Ryan Gedney, HNTB Chief Design Officer. “Our goal is to create a home that is unmistakably rooted in the identity of the Dallas Stars, one that captures the passion and intensity of hockey while reflecting the unique character and culture of North Texas. Great arenas create unforgettable moments, but the very best become places that communities embrace every day of the year. By seamlessly integrating the arena with an active, year-round district, we have an opportunity to establish a new benchmark for how sports, entertainment, and community come together to create lasting value for fans, the franchise, and the region.”
